Cards Out On Bartlett, Shopping Ryan

By Steve Adams | December 7, 2010 at 3:05am CDT

We know that St. Louis GM John Mozeliak met with the agent for Albert Pujols today in regards to a possible extension, but as Joe Strauss of the St. Louis Post-Dispatch informs us, their immediate to-do list is far shorter.

Following the club's acquisition of Lance Berkman, the Cardinals are now focused on exploring trade interest for defensive whiz Brendan Ryan and securing a backup catcher. The $8MM allocated to Berkman, as well as the same figure that was allocated to Jake Westbrook and the acquisition of Ryan Theriot have left the redbirds with little financial flexibility.

Mozeliak adamantly denied rumors of continued interest in Tampa Bay shortstop Jason Bartlett, stating two reasons:

"One is, we've already made a trade for a player," he began. "And Number 2 is, after we did the Berkman deal, (finances) are something we have to become aware of, too. We're pretty comfortable now with what we've done in the middle infield."

Strauss says the Cardinals would want a pitching prospect or fringe major leaguer in return for Ryan's services. Mozeliak made his intentions clear when he prioritized their plans for Ryan in order: trade him for immediate help, trade him for depth, or retain him as a backup.

Ryan's bat doesn't bring much to the table — he hit just .239/.279/.294 last season — but his reputation as a defensive sensation is well-deserved. His UZR has increased in each of the past three seasons, and his cumulative UZR/150 at shortstop over that time is 11.4, second only to Jack Wilson (among players with 1500 innings or more). He's capable of swiping a base (25 SB over the past two seasons, career 75% success rate) and is arbitration-eligible for the first time, meaning he won't see a significant salary in 2011.

The Cardinals filled their backup catcher role with Jason LaRue from 2008-2010, but LaRue retired this season after suffering an injury in a team brawl with the Reds. Earlier today, they were linked to Gregg Zaun, who missed most of 2010 with an injury of his own. However at age 39 and coming off that injury, he should fit into the club's pay range.

As it stands, St. Louis is projected to have approximately a $106MM payroll, which includes a small allocation for a backup catcher in the mold of Zaun. Other options in that price range could include (my own speculation) Josh Bard, Gerald Laird, and Henry Blanco.
